Abstract

On the basis of the outbreak in New York occupy Wall Street movement, contributions and shortcomings were introduced in the Occupy movement against inequality in doing, respectively. The occupy movement's contribution is to improve the lives of working people and inspire people to a series of political action for equality initiated; the shortage is a negative thought influence on American progressive forces USA election. Occupy movement needs to find some path to redefine its objectives in order to reverse the current decline in its position.The United States has the most undemocratic electoral system makes the Marxist一oriented forces can not be elected as a major risk independent of the two major political parties in the core sectors of candidates, major risk facing alliance of the working class and other classes of molecules is the far right Republican in transition.
